Serbia - Leather Products Number of Persons Employed
With 13,012 Employees in 2018, the country was number 9 among other countries in Leather Products Number of Persons Employed. Serbia is overtaken by Bosnia and Herzegovina, which was ranked number 8 at 17,691 Employees and is followed by Hungary with 12,389 Employees. Italy lead the ranking with 148,547 Employees in 2019, that is a decrease of 0.9% versus 2018. Portugal, Romania and Spain resp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Denmark witnessed the best average annual growth at +22.1% per year, while Belgium witnessed the worst performance at -19% per year.
